On July 28, 1997, the USPS issued a set of fifteen stamps to commemorate Classic American Dolls.   Shown here is a genuine First Day Cover, an envelope with five of the large, full-color stamps....Doll by Ludwig Greiner, "Betsy McCall", Percy Crosby's "Skippy", "Maggie Mix-up", and, Dolls by Albert Schoenhut cancelled from the city of issue (Anaheim, CA) on the first day of issue captioned above.

The full-color cachet (artwork on the envelope) features a scene right out of the 1950's...two young girls in rapt attention in front of a Doll Shop.  It's rendered in watercolors by award-winning cachet maker, Sue Allen.  Historic, collectible, visually beautiful...this is a great way to express your passion of Dolls.
